  • lby1877
    4/5Excellent
    Original Text

    Brunei is also the world's most fully protected tropical rainforest park. The itinerary for the day is as follows: take a 40-minute water taxi at Sribaga Bay Pier, take a half-hour car after arriving on the shore, eat very good Malay pastries, take a 40-minute long boat to enter the park, Then climb the mountain (because I took the elderly and children, climbed to the top and did not climb the five-story tower, and returned to the original road), experienced fish therapy on the return trip, and then returned to the original route after lunch. Give the scenery and the pilot of the two boats full marks, climbing the mountain is quite tired, some road steps are not, more like an adventure.

  • 楚楚芸香
    5/5Outstanding
    Original Text

    This is a great place to go! Ulu Tamblon National Park is Brunei's national park, located in Brunei Tamblon County, with typical tropical rainforest vegetation. The national park is similar to the surrounding Malaysian rainforest National Park and is less affected by human activities. Crown hiking and rainforest plant viewing are the main highlights. The park is vast, but the actual opening to tourists is very limited, and tourists can only enter the scenic spot with tour groups. Major hotels in Sribaga Bay can book a day or two-day tour here. We got a discount of 135 cents. Sitting on a bow boat up the Brunei River and going straight to the heart of the park, climbing the tower and suspension bridge are challenging projects. There are lunches on the return trip, tire rafting, and small fish playing in the water are all fresh experiences.
